Here are some concerns you may desire to ask when picking a MIC that's right for you: What is the optimum Financing to Worth of a home loan? I would certainly consider anything over 75% to be too dangerous.


What is the mix in between 1st and Second mortgages? What is the dimension of the MIC fund? This details can be found in the offering memorandum which is the MIC matching of a mutual fund prospectus.


Exactly how to leave the investment and are there any type of redemption charges? Some MICs have restrictions on the withdrawal process. Ask the company for information. A popular trustee in B.C. and Alberta is Canadian Western Trust. To open an account with Canadian Western we simply fill in an application which can be located on its site. Next we give instructions to our trustee to get shares of the MIC we want. Here's my instance.


We'll also require to mail a cheque to the trustee which will certainly represent our initial down payment. About 2 weeks later we need to see cash in our brand-new trust account There is a yearly cost to hold a TFSA account with Canadian Western, and a $100 deal cost to make any type of buy or market orders.
